Common Mistakes to Avoid When Buying Fuel Hoses

When purchasing fuel hoses, even seasoned mechanics can make mistakes that lead to significant issues down the line. One of the most common pitfalls is overlooking the hose’s temperature and pressure ratings. Each application has specific requirements, particularly in high-performance or racing scenarios where the stakes are higher. If you grab a hose that isn’t rated for the conditions you’ll be operating in, you could face catastrophic failures—think ruptured hoses and leaking fuel.

Another mistake is neglecting to check compatibility with fuel types. Not all hoses are designed to handle every type of fuel, especially with the rise of ethanol-blended fuels or other specialized fuels like methanol or racing fuels. If you’re using a standard rubber hose that can’t handle these fuels, you might find yourself in a sticky situation—literally—when the hose deteriorates quicker than you expect.

Finally, many buyers forget to consider the length and fitting requirements for their specific setup. A common scenario involves running to the auto parts store, grabbing a hose, and then discovering that it’s too short or has the wrong end fittings. It can be a hassle that results in extra trips and late nights spent figuring out how to make everything work. Planning ahead can save you not just money but also time and stress, ensuring that your performance vehicle runs smoothly with the right components.

Maintenance Tips for Performance Fuel Hoses

Once you’ve invested in high-quality performance fuel hoses, it’s essential to care for them properly to ensure longevity and reliability. Regular inspections should be part of your routine; look for signs of wear and tear, such as cracks, bulges, or any softening in the material. These early warning signs can save you from experiencing a critical failure during a moment that matters, like at the start of a race or on a long road trip.

When cleaning your fuel hoses, it’s important to use the right products. Harsh chemicals can degrade the rubber or plastic compounds used in hoses. Instead, a simple mix of soap and water is often more effective and safer for your hoses. Practical cleaning also includes checking the clamps and fittings to ensure they’re tight and in good condition. Loose or corroded fittings can lead to fuel leaks, which are not only inconvenient but also extremely hazardous.

Lastly, consider replacing hoses that have been in use for a significant time, even if they appear fine visually. Fuel hoses can wear out from the inside, and that deterioration may not be visible until it’s too late. Depending on the environment you drive in—like high temperatures or exposure to fuel blends—setting a replacement schedule can drastically improve the reliability of your fuel system.

1. Material Composition

The material of the fuel hose plays a crucial role in its overall performance and durability. Most high-performance fuel hoses are made from specialized rubber or synthetic compounds that offer excellent fuel resistance. It’s essential to choose a hose that can withstand the type of fuel you’ll be using, whether it’s gasoline, ethanol, or race fuel. Some materials can deteriorate over time and lead to leaks or blockages, which can be detrimental to performance.

Take a close look at the specifications of the hose and ensure that it’s compatible with your fuel type. A good rule of thumb is to go for hoses designed to handle high temperatures and pressures. This way, you can count on them when pushing your vehicle to the limits. Opting for silicone or braided stainless steel hoses can also provide added strength and longevity.

2. Diameter and Length

The diameter of your fuel hose is critical as it directly impacts fuel flow. A hose that is too narrow may restrict fuel supply, reducing performance and efficiency. On the other hand, a hose that is too wide can lead to poor fitting and potential leaks. Measure your existing hoses and ensure that the new ones you’re considering fit well with your fuel system. Generally, a diameter of 6AN works well for many performance applications, but always refer to your vehicle’s specifications for guidance.

Length is also an important factor. A hose that’s too short may not reach where it needs to go, causing you to make emergency modifications that could compromise performance. A longer hose can provide a little extra flexibility during installation but be mindful of routing; make sure it won’t kink or crimp. Finding a balance between the right diameter and adequate length is vital for the best performance fuel hoses.

3. Pressure Rating

Every fuel system operates under particular pressure, and it’s essential to choose a hose that can handle these demands. Performance fuel hoses are often rated for high pressure, typically ranging from 30 to 250 PSI, depending on your application. Make sure to check your fuel system’s specifications to pick the appropriate rating. Using a hose that can’t handle the necessary pressure can lead to catastrophic failures, leaks, or even fire hazards.

When considering pressure ratings, think about the future as well. If you plan to upgrade your engine or fuel system later, investing in higher-rated hoses now may save you from having to replace them down the road. Look for hoses that boast a safety margin above your typical operating pressure, giving you peace of mind when you’re flooring it on the track.

4. Flexibility and Routing

Performance installations often require some creativity when it comes to routing hoses through tight spaces. Therefore, the flexibility of the hose is incredibly important. Hoses that are too stiff can make installation a headache and may kink when forced into tight bends, leading to reduced fuel flow. Look for hoses that provide enough bendability without compromising structural integrity.

Consider your vehicle’s layout and any additional components that might interfere with hose placement. The best performance fuel hoses are designed for optimal flexibility while maintaining a strong structure. You want them to fit seamlessly without rubbing against sharp edges or heat sources that could lead to damage over time.

5. Fittings and Connections

Hoses are only as good as their fittings, so don’t overlook this aspect during your purchase. The right fittings ensure secure connections between the hose and your fuel system components. When choosing hoses, you’ll find options with various fitting types, such as crimped or threaded. Ensure that the fittings you select are compatible with your hose and fuel system requirements.

It’s also wise to consider the ease of installation. Some hoses come with pre-installed fittings, while others require you to assemble them yourself, which can add to your work time. If you’re not particularly handy, pre-assembled options can save you time and potential frustration. Remember, a secure connection can make all the difference when it comes to performance and safety.

6. Temperature Resistance

Fuel systems can generate a lot of heat, especially during high-performance driving. Hence, you need to consider the temperature range that your fuel hose can operate under. Look for hoses that can maintain flexibility and performance in both high and low-temperature environments. A good performance fuel hose should ideally have a temperature rating of around -40°F to 250°F or higher.

If you live in an area with extreme weather conditions, also keep that in mind when selecting a hose. In colder temperatures, hoses can become brittle and crack. On the flip side, extreme heat can cause them to warp, deteriorate, or develop leaks. Opting for a hose with excellent temperature resistance will ensure that your system remains reliable, no matter the driving conditions.

Can I install a fuel hose myself?

Installing a fuel hose can be a DIY project, but it’s essential to approach it with confidence and care. If you have basic mechanical skills and the right tools, following the manufacturer’s guidelines can often lead to a successful installation. Make sure to turn off any power to the fuel system and relieve pressure before starting, as safety is paramount when working with fuel systems.

However, if you’re feeling uncertain or if your setup has complexity, seeking the help of a professional mechanic can be a wise choice. They can ensure everything is installed correctly and securely while double-checking for potential leaks or issues. Remember, it’s better to have peace of mind knowing a job is done right, especially when it comes to something as critical as your vehicle’s fuel system.
